they've got some amazing songs - 'let's make love and listen death from above', 'music is my hot hot sex', 'fuckoff is not the only thing you have to show'. at their best they're fantastically fun electropop - the album is disappointing though, too much bog standard indie rock (especially as they ditched some of their more exciting portuguese language material in favour of it).

i imagine they're very good live.

This album is a fucking blast. Not totally winning from front to back, but the hit:shit ratio is very favorable. Recommended to people who don't hate The Teaches of Peaches, "Genius of Love", Le Tigre and the B-52s.

Gotta be willing to absorb a certain ESL quality in the lyrics & vocal delivery. More than occasionally goofy, even wince-inducing. But if you get your mind right, that's half the fun.

Stuff I like:
"CSS Suxxx"
"Let's Make Love and Cetera"
"Fuckoff is Not the Only and Cetera"
"Meeting Paris Hilton" (which really shoulda been called "The Bitch Said Yeah")
"Off the Hook"
"Music Is My Hot, Hot Sex"
"This Month, Day 10"

"Art Bitch", on the other hand, is a problem. Here the wincey dumbness gets way outta hand. I hate this song the way I imagine other folks hate the whole album. Forewarned...

Agree with Lexx that the duff tunes on the album suffer from their bland indie-rockness. More discopop, in this case, = more better.
